A table can be used to show the relationship between the number of hours a painter works painting and the total amount the paint

er charges for painting. The painter charges $25 per hour to paint a room. It took the painter 13 hours to paint a room. What is the total amount, in dollars, the painter charged for painting the room? Show or explain how you got your answer.
Mathematics
1 answer:
Ira Lisetskai [31]3 years ago
5 0
The total amount in dollar that the painter charged for painting the room is 325 dollars because 25 times 13 equal 325 dollars.

When using the substitution method what is the system of equations <br> x+y=5 <br> 6x+3y=27
crimeas [40]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  y = 5 -x

  6x +3(5 -x) = 27

Step-by-step explanation:

The first equation is conveniently solved for either x or y. If we solve it for y, we get ...

  y = 5 - x . . . . . . subtract x from both sides

This expression for y can be substituted into the second equation to give ...

  6x +3(5 -x) = 27

These are your new system of equations.

Simplified, they are ...

  • y = 5 -x
  • 3x +15 = 27

_____

The second is a 2-step equation that gives the value of x, which can then be used in the first equation to find y.

  3x = 12 . . . . subtract 15

  x = 4 . . . . . . divide by 3

  y = 5 -4 = 1 . . . . substitute into the first equation

The solution is (x, y) = (4, 1).
